What is Wheel Painting?

Wheel painting is a traditional method where liquid paint is sprayed onto the wheel surface. The process begins with thorough cleaning and preparation of the wheel to ensure that the paint adheres properly. Once prepared, the wheel is sprayed with a primer, followed by several layers of paint, and finally a clear coat for added protection and shine. The painted wheel is then cured in an oven to harden the finish.

Pros of Painted Wheels:

  • Variety of Colors and Finishes: Painted wheels offer a wide range of color options, from classic blacks and silvers to custom hues. This flexibility allows for a more personalized aesthetic.
  • Smooth Finish: The painting process can achieve a glossy and smooth finish, enhancing the wheel's appearance.
  • Easier to Touch Up: Minor scratches and chips on painted wheels can often be repaired with simple touch-up paint, making maintenance relatively easy.

Cons of Painted Wheels:

  • Less Durable: Painted finishes are generally less resistant to chipping, scratching, and fading over time, especially when exposed to harsh road conditions or off-road environments.
  • Prone to Corrosion: The thin layer of paint may not provide adequate protection against moisture, road salt, and other corrosive elements, leading to rust or damage over time.
  • Shorter Lifespan: Painted wheels typically have a shorter lifespan compared to powder-coated wheels, particularly in extreme conditions.

What is Powder Coating?

Powder coating is a more modern and durable wheel finishing process. It involves electrostatically applying a dry powder (a mixture of pigment and resin) to the wheel’s surface. The wheel is then baked in an oven, where the powder melts and forms a thick, uniform layer that adheres tightly to the metal.

Pros of Powder-Coated Wheels:

  • Superior Durability: Powder coating creates a thicker, tougher finish that is highly resistant to chipping, scratching, and general wear and tear, making it ideal for off-road wheels like Fuel off-road rims.
  • Enhanced Corrosion Resistance: The powder-coated layer provides excellent protection against corrosion, even in harsh environments, such as muddy trails or salty winter roads.
  • Long-Lasting Finish: Powder-coated wheels tend to have a longer lifespan, maintaining their color and glossiness for years without significant fading.

Cons of Powder-Coated Wheels:

  • Limited Color Options: While powder coating offers many color choices, it may not provide the same variety and customization level as painted finishes.
  • Difficult to Repair: If a powder-coated wheel is scratched or chipped, the damage is often more challenging and expensive to repair than a painted finish.
  • Higher Initial Cost: Powder coating typically costs more than painting due to the complex application process and the need for specialized equipment.

Are Fuel Wheels Painted or Powder Coated?

When it comes to Fuel Wheels, the finishing process is a key factor that contributes to their popularity in the aftermarket industry. Fuel Wheels primarily utilizes powder coating for most of their products, especially those designed for rugged off-road use. However, they also offer some models with a painted finish to cater to various aesthetic preferences and vehicle requirements.

Common Finishing Processes for Fuel Wheels

Powder Coating: The majority of Fuel Wheels, including models like the Fuel Maverick, Fuel Rebel, and Fuel Tech, are powder-coated. This is because powder coating provides superior durability and resistance to the elements, which is essential for off-road wheels that encounter mud, rocks, and other harsh conditions. The powder coating process creates a thick, tough layer that adheres tightly to the wheel surface, offering excellent protection against chipping, scratching, and corrosion.

Painting: While less common, some Fuel Wheels are available with a painted finish. These painted wheels often feature a glossy or matte black finish, like the black Fuel rims, or specialty colors designed for street use or show cars. Painted finishes are more likely to be found on models that prioritize style and visual appeal over extreme durability, such as certain chrome wheels or custom-colored rims.

Environmental Benefits of Powder Coating vs. Painting

Powder coating is also a more environmentally friendly option compared to traditional painting. Unlike liquid paint, which often contains volatile organic compounds (VOCs) and hazardous air pollutants (HAPs), powder coating is free from these harmful substances. This makes the process safer for both the environment and the workers involved in the application.

Reduced Waste and Lower Environmental Impact

In addition to being VOC-free, powder coating generates less waste. Any powder that does not adhere to the wheel during the application can be collected and reused, minimizing material waste. In contrast, liquid paint overspray is not recyclable, leading to more waste and potential environmental harm. Furthermore, the curing process for powder coating is more efficient, requiring less energy and resulting in a lower carbon footprint.

Best Practices for Maintaining Painted Wheels

Regular Cleaning:

Painted wheels require frequent cleaning to remove dirt, brake dust, and road grime that can damage the finish over time. Use a pH-balanced wheel cleaner and a soft microfiber cloth or sponge to avoid scratching the paint. Avoid using abrasive brushes or harsh chemicals, as these can strip away the protective clear coat and cause the paint to fade or chip.

Protective Coating:

Applying a high-quality wax or wheel sealant can provide an extra layer of protection against dirt, moisture, and UV rays. This helps to prevent fading and corrosion while maintaining a glossy appearance. Reapply the wax or sealant every few months, or more frequently if you drive in harsh conditions.

Repairing Chips and Scratches:

If your painted wheels suffer minor chips or scratches, promptly touch them up with a matching paint to prevent further damage and rust. For more extensive damage, consider professional refinishing to restore the wheel's appearance.

Best Practices for Maintaining Powder-Coated Wheels

Gentle Cleaning:

Powder-coated wheels are more durable and resistant to damage but still require regular cleaning to maintain their appearance. Use a mild soap or a non-abrasive wheel cleaner and a soft cloth or sponge. Avoid harsh chemicals or acid-based cleaners, as they can dull the powder-coated finish over time.

Preventing Buildup:

To prevent buildup of brake dust and road contaminants, clean your powder-coated wheels at least once a month, or more frequently if you frequently drive in muddy or off-road conditions. Keeping the wheels clean helps maintain their protective coating and reduces the risk of corrosion.

Inspecting for Damage:

Although powder-coated finishes are highly resistant to chipping and scratching, it’s still important to inspect your wheels regularly for signs of damage. If you notice any chips or scratches, have them repaired by a professional to maintain the integrity of the powder coating. Unlike painted wheels, powder-coated finishes may require specialized repair techniques.

Tips on Cleaning, Repairing, and Protecting Each Type

  • Use the Right Products: Always use wheel cleaners and polishes that are specifically designed for the type of finish on your wheels. This helps avoid any damage to the surface.
  • Avoid High-Pressure Washers: High-pressure washers can damage both painted and powder-coated finishes. Instead, use a gentle stream of water to rinse off loose dirt and debris before cleaning.
  • Regular Inspections: Inspect your wheels regularly for any signs of damage, wear, or corrosion. Address any issues early to prevent them from worsening.

Frequently Asked Questions:

1. Are Fuel Wheels painted or powder coated?

Most Fuel Wheels are powder coated to ensure maximum durability, resistance to corrosion, and a high-quality finish. However, some models may also come with painted finishes, depending on the design and customization options.

2. What is the difference between painted and powder-coated wheels?

Painted wheels are coated with liquid paint and typically require a clear coat for protection, while powder-coated wheels are finished with a dry powder that is baked onto the surface, creating a more durable, resistant, and environmentally friendly finish.

3. Which finish lasts longer: painted or powder-coated wheels?

Powder-coated wheels generally last longer than painted wheels due to their thicker coating, better resistance to chipping, scratching, and fading, and superior protection against corrosion.

4. Can I powder coat my painted Fuel Wheels?

Yes, you can powder coat your painted Fuel Wheels. However, the existing paint needs to be completely removed before the powder coating process can be applied. It is best to consult with a professional to ensure the proper procedure is followed.

5. How do I know if my Fuel Wheels are painted or powder coated?

Powder-coated wheels usually have a thicker, smoother finish and a more consistent appearance than painted wheels. If you are unsure, you can contact the manufacturer or consult with a professional to identify the finish.
